A Weymouth launderette, which closed last year, could become a lounge for an existing flat on the site in Park Street.

The owner, Mr Peter Vaughan-Evans, has applied to Dorset Council for planning permission to make the change.

His application says the In a Spin launderette was closed in November 2021 and he and his wife, who have now retired, would now like to make use of the 26.4 square metre space as a lounge.

The application says the only external changes would be the removal of two drier vents and making good the area. Mr Vaughan-Williams and claims that the closure of the business will help the area by reducing noise or pollution coming from the machines and reduce the amount of traffic.

Public comments on the proposed change remain open until July 29 with the Dorset Council reference 2022/03900.
